77. Option (iii) Assertion is correct statement, but reason is wrong statement is the answer since intermediate conductivity in semiconductor is due to the small energy gap between valence band and conduction band and hence the assertion is correct, but the reason is wrong.

75. Option (iii) Assertion is the correct statement, but the reason is wrong is the answer since besides the body centre there is one octahedral void at the centre of each 12 edges which is shared between four adjacent unit cells. Thus, Octahedral voids present at the body centre of the cube = 1 

12 octahedral voids are located at each edge and shared between four-unit cells = 12 * 1 2  = 3

Total number of octahedral voids = 4.
